If you've been toying with the idea of remodeling the kitchen counters in a shower room, laundry area, or also your kitchen area, you could have come across a peel-and-stick countertop cover in your study.




Peel and stick kitchen counters are precisely what they appear like: a wallpaper-like product with a sticky backing that you stick straight over your existing counter tops. They come in a variety of shades and styles, consisting of fake marble, granite, gold, soapstone, and concrete. "A lot of peel and stick counter tops include a PVC vinyl base, onto which an image or pattern is published.

"As the name recommends, peel off and stick counter tops are more of a Band-Aid option than an irreversible repair," says DiClerico.


They're a short-lived and inexpensive alternative for old or beat-up counter tops and can work well as an interim coverup while you're saving for the actual bargain. They can additionally suffice in additional components of the home, such as your cellar or a spare bathroom. Kathryn Faull, a fabric professional and CEO of Maresca Textiles, agrees and says they're likewise an excellent service for occupants who can't precisely rip out existing countertops.


"Peel and stick counter tops can be an affordable and temporary method to make a space feel much less like a service and far better straightened with your individual design. They can likewise be removed rapidly when it's time to vacate." Should you select this route, know that there's variation in peel and stick kitchen counter top quality.

In regards to application, the process is rather easy yet does take some patience. DiClerico suggests purchasing added material in situation of blunders and to have a squeegee on hand to press out air bubbles once the peel and stick counter top remains in place. For removal, he claims to use heat from a hairdryer at one edge to melt the sticky, then slowly draw the counter up, home heating and melting as you go.


However, if the countertops are in a high-traffic room you'll likely see indicators of wear rather than that, despite having a better item. "As a whole, peel off and stick kitchen counters are best for secondary, low-traffic parts of your home, where their substandard look and efficiency will certainly be less of an issue," DiClerico encourages.

For this job, you can utilize automobile plastic wrap or plastic cover marketed specifically for furnishings and closets, like this one, which sets you back around $50 for a 3-meter roll (a bit under 10 feet), or these covers from 3M that cost about $30 for a 5-foot roll. One of the excellent points about plastic covering your kitchen area is the option of colors and surfaces.


This offers you a great deal of layout flexibility. And plastic cover, if properly applied, can be surprisingly long lasting; besides, it's utilized on cars that go through outside conditions. With appropriate treatment it will certainly stand up for many years; the 3M covers discussed above are rated for at the very least 7 years of usage.


According to Sechrist, the whole price of Do it yourself covering her cooking area was regarding $100, and it took her much less than two days to do the job.
